Description of the Related Art It has been proposed that a conventional tape cassette be welded and joined instead of joining upper and lower halves at corresponding joint portions with screws instead of screws, because of lower cost and higher productivity. In this welding connection type, in addition to the form in which the half peripheral side plate is welded around the entire circumference, the connection part provided in the four corner corners of the half and a part of the outer periphery are welded, only the connection part provided in the four corner corners Is known.

的としたものである。However, in this welding connection type, when the upper and lower halves are welded together and the half peripheral side plates are welded to each other, a part of the welded portion of the welding rib is likely to protrude to the outside, and the appearance is reduced. Not only is there a defect, but there is a problem that the product value is reduced, such as a position shift. Also,
In the type that welds only the joint part of the corner part that does not weld the outer periphery of the half with good appearance quality, there is inevitably insufficient adhesive strength, and the joint part is detached or damaged due to a drop accident or other impact, and the durability is poor However, there are drawbacks such as gaps and sink marks on the appearance, resulting in a decrease in commercial value. The present invention is intended to eliminate such conventional drawbacks, has a good appearance quality, is easy to position, can form a case by firmly connecting the upper and lower halves, and greatly increases the impact strength. It is an object of the present invention to provide a tape cassette that contributes to quality improvement and that can be manufactured efficiently and at low cost.

る。D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S An embodiment of the present invention will be described with reference to an example of an audio cassette shown in FIGS. 1 to 4. At least four welding corners corresponding to upper and lower halves forming a tape cassette case, that is, at least four corners. The upper half 1 and the lower half 2 are connected to each other by a tape cassette integrally fixed via welding ribs, and the connecting portions of the upper half 1 and the lower half 2 are formed by fitting concave and convex portions 3 and 4, and the fitting concave and convex portions 3 and 4 have different heights. It consists of uneven portions having different diameters, and welding ribs 5, 6 are provided on either side of the uneven portion.
Are provided at the center, and a meat stealing portion 7 is formed at the center thereof and integrally joined by a welding horn to form a tape cassette.

る。Each of the fitting concave and convex portions 3 and 4 includes a cylindrical concave portion 4 and a cylindrical convex portion 3 fitted into the cylindrical concave portion 4, and is formed in a double cylindrical shape having different diameters. Double positioning is performed, and the positioning is ensured by engaging the concave and convex portions having different heights, and the shear force at the time of falling can be received on the double vertical surface, thereby increasing the strength. Although this height is restricted by the automatic machine, it is necessary to set the fitting to tighter to reduce the shearing force for the larger diameter of the outer concave and convex portions 3 and 4 so that no trouble occurs in the upper and lower half aligning process. It is mainly received, and the smaller diameter of the inner concave / convex portions 3 1 and 4 1 is loosened, and the welding rib 6 is installed, and
The welding rib 6 is melted, so that the excess thing melted into the meat stealing part 7 flows in, and if necessary, it is possible to slightly flow into the outer fitting part.

ともできる。[0008] There abutment surface of the fitting concave and convex portion 3,4,3 1, 4 1 of the step is the welding ribs 5,6 which was projected annularly surrounding the said thinned part 7 The welding rib 6 is formed higher than the welding rib 5 on the outer periphery, the central portion is completely welded and joined, and the outer peripheral portion is auxiliary welded and joined completely by the welding rib at the center. Also, an extra thing is poured into the meat stealing portion 7 so that no gap is formed between the upper and lower halves. The welding ribs 5 and 6 are provided on one of the lower half 2 and the upper half 1.
The upper half 1 and the lower half 2 may be provided separately.
